Abstract

The Cideas Research Center is conducting a series of studies on housing redevelopment. The research concerns complex building-energy and technical-functional concepts for the redevelopment of houses built in the second half of the last century according to the serial scheme. Two objects from the Ostrava region were selected for this work - a panel house of series type T06B and a prefabricated frame building of type MS-OB. The reconstruction concept was considered from the point of view of building thermal engineering and energy consumption in accordance with Directive No. 2002/91/EC on the energy performance of buildings.
